TOPEKA, Kan. (WIBW) - An annual event to raise scholarship money for area youth kicked off Friday night.

This year's Jam4Dan -- a three day music event -- began Friday.

The event began as a fundraiser for Dan Falley who was killed in a car accident north of Topeka in 2008.

Now, musicians, performers and community members gather every Martin Luther King Jr. weekend to remember their friend and raise money to support local youth with their musical studies.

This year, they have t-shirts, a silent auction, and a Joel Edison handcrafted guitar for sale. A Peavy Bandit 65, the same type Edison himself plays, will also be paired with the guitar.

So far, the fundraiser has raised more than $9,000 in the form of free music lessons for youth.
